Executes the receiving, storing, using, staging and distribution of materials required for assembly of product.
Essential Responsibilities
- Perform physical movement of materials from one area to another using handcarts or forklifts
- Physically and systemically receive/issue individual material requisitions from internal and external departments Quantifies and verifies cycle count
- Process material against purchase orders and work orders using electronic material management system
- Coordinate with on-site and/or off-site warehousing facilities for parts replenishment and material for storage
- Work with appropriate logistics and production personnel to resolve/prevent part shortages
- Perform cycle audits and physical inventory per schedule.
- Help reconcile inventory discrepancies and report discrepancies to Supervisor
- May assist in training of new hires
- Comply with EHS & Quality System regulations and policies
- Read and follow work instructions and bills of materials
- Perform other duties and/or special projects as assigned
